0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

不用音箱怎么才能語音控制

智能物聯(lián)研習社 ? 來源:涂鴉智能 ? 作者:涂鴉智能 ? 2021-09-28 16:39 ? 次閱讀

智能音箱市場高速發(fā)展的帶動下,智能家居中語音交互的控制方式被越來越多人接收。許多智能設備的廠家也希望能增加語音的控制功能,但智能音箱并不是每個用戶的家里都有,而且各大音箱廠家對接要求也各成體系。

涂鴉提供的語音模組可以很好的解決這個問題,像普通模組一樣串口對接,即可實現(xiàn)本地語音控制,無需音箱。

物料清單

硬件 (3)

步驟:

第 1 步:方案介紹

Wi-Fi語音開發(fā)板與普通Wi-Fi開發(fā)板都遵循通用串口協(xié)議,對 MCU 開發(fā)工程師而言,在對接過程上與普通Wi-Fi模組對接一樣,語音的功能主要在模組端集成,開發(fā)者無需單獨多做開發(fā)。涂鴉三明治語音功能板板載兩個麥克風接口一個喇叭接口,模組內置喚醒詞“小智管家”。

下面我們以5路彩燈為例,介紹語音控制的智能燈開發(fā)過程。

第 2 步:軟件開發(fā)-通訊板聯(lián)調

軟件開發(fā)過程主要基于 Arduino 實現(xiàn) MCU 與傳感器和模組協(xié)議對接。首先調通 MCU 和模組的通訊,可以實現(xiàn)App配網(wǎng),MCU 數(shù)據(jù)傳輸?shù)紸pp。

步驟 2.1:環(huán)境搭建

環(huán)境搭建教程:三明治開發(fā)板環(huán)境搭建

環(huán)境搭建的教程主要講如何在 Arduino IDE 中添加ST開發(fā)板,集成 STM32CubeProgrammer 實現(xiàn)編譯下載功能,初學開發(fā)者需仔細閱讀。

創(chuàng)建工程,下載移植涂鴉 MCU SDK 開發(fā)包詳細教程:MCU快速上手

具體步驟教程已比較詳細,這里不做贅述,不過在創(chuàng)建產(chǎn)品過程中要注意,通訊類型選擇Wi-Fi,模組和固件選擇時需選擇語音模組對應的模組型號和固件。

移植成功配網(wǎng)會看到選擇的產(chǎn)品面板,至此模組通訊部分已經(jīng)調通。接下來我們需要移植5路彩燈功能板的驅動程序。

第 3 步:軟件開發(fā)-功能板聯(lián)調

五路彩燈驅動下載鏈接:PWM_IIC_RGB_Drive.zip。

添加驅動文件到工程中,應用層參考代碼如下所示。

voidsetup(){
pinMode(PC13,INPUT);//按鍵檢測初始化
mySerial.begin(9600);//軟件串口初始化
mySerial.println("myserialinitsuccessful!");
Serial.begin(115200);//PA3RXPA2TX
Serial.println("serialinitsuccessful!\r\n");
light_data_int();
IIC_Init();
delay(10);
rgb_init(0,0,0);
timer_init();
wifi_protocol_init();
Hue_shade_start(&a);

}

voidloop(){
if(init_flag==0){
time_cnt++;
if(time_cnt%5000==0){
time_cnt=0;
cnt++;
}
wifi_stat_led(&cnt);//配網(wǎng)狀態(tài)指示燈
}

wifi_uart_service();
myserialEvent();//串口接收處理函數(shù)
key_scan();//按鍵重置配網(wǎng)

}

第 4 步:配網(wǎng)實測

功能板代碼移植成功后,重新配網(wǎng),首先測試手機控制燈光開關調色等功能均正常,證明移植無誤。接下來我們就可以進行設備的語音功能測試,照明類設備支持的語音指令如下所示。

基于涂鴉平臺,使用涂鴉三明治開發(fā)板,Arduino IDE 編程,快速實現(xiàn)一款可語音控制的五路彩燈產(chǎn)品原型搭建。

https://auth.tuya.com/?from=https%3A%2F%2Fiot.tuya.com%2F&_source=795a75d7c1af33f95d8ea55409e4b22e

無需音箱,實現(xiàn)本地語音控制很簡單~ 一句語音,即可喚醒智能設備!還不快來入手~

NUCLEO-G071RB 數(shù)量:1

涂鴉三明治語音 Wi-Fi 通信板(VWXR2)數(shù)量:1

涂鴉三明治(PWM + IIC)照明功能板數(shù)量:1

編輯:jq

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 傳感器
    +關注

    關注

    2552

    文章

    51359

    瀏覽量

    755675
  • mcu
    mcu
    +關注

    關注

    146

    文章

    17307

    瀏覽量

    352172
  • 數(shù)據(jù)傳輸

    關注

    9

    文章

    1950

    瀏覽量

    64758
  • 語音控制
    +關注

    關注

    5

    文章

    484

    瀏覽量

    28274
  • 智能燈
    +關注

    關注

    1

    文章

    41

    瀏覽量

    11267
收藏 人收藏

    評論

    相關推薦

    空調語音控制方案NRK3501語音識別芯片-讓智能生活觸手可及!

    NRK3501語音識別芯片支持離線語音控制空調,精準識別,遠場降噪,最多支持200條離線指令,5米內識別率92%,讓智能家居更便捷舒適。
    的頭像 發(fā)表于 01-07 11:40 ?109次閱讀
    空調<b class='flag-5'>語音</b><b class='flag-5'>控制</b>方案NRK3501<b class='flag-5'>語音</b>識別芯片-讓智能生活觸手可及!

    離線語音芯片讓家電變得智能

    目前智能語音有多種方式,常見的有在線語音與離線語音。因為智能語音處理需要用到算力,所以剛開始都是云端服務器提供算力來進行識別和語義處理,這也就是在線
    的頭像 發(fā)表于 11-27 01:00 ?203次閱讀
    離線<b class='flag-5'>語音</b>芯片讓家電變得智能

    智能語音開關:離線控制,守護隱私的新選擇

    智能家居依賴網(wǎng)絡,智能音箱成入口。但隱私泄露成問題,離線智能產(chǎn)品應運而生。九芯電子采用NRK3502離線語音芯片,實現(xiàn)精準語音控制,守護用戶隱私,操作便捷安全。
    的頭像 發(fā)表于 11-22 13:37 ?273次閱讀
    智能<b class='flag-5'>語音</b>開關:離線<b class='flag-5'>控制</b>,守護隱私的新選擇

    基于語音識別技術的智能家居控制系統(tǒng)

    語音識別的智能控制系統(tǒng)是智能家居的重要組成部分,相比傳統(tǒng)的遙控或觸控方式,基于語音識別控制的智能家居系統(tǒng)通過人機語音交互的方式,實現(xiàn)對家居
    的頭像 發(fā)表于 11-19 17:25 ?643次閱讀
    基于<b class='flag-5'>語音</b>識別技術的智能家居<b class='flag-5'>控制</b>系統(tǒng)

    AIC3254要怎么做才能夠做到反饋抑制呢?

    消除的條件的。但是,我想做到反饋抑制效果,就是說,一個MIC輸入到CODEC,由CODEC輸出到音箱。在這個情況下,是不存在遠端語音的,只有唯一一個MIC輸入端。我今天試了很多方法,發(fā)現(xiàn)根本無法用AEC
    發(fā)表于 11-08 07:49

    DIY音箱,有沒有推薦的軟件?

    我打算做一個DIY音箱,但是現(xiàn)在要開始設計那一個音箱外框了。有沒有推薦的軟件?。恐x謝。
    發(fā)表于 10-28 22:06

    語音集成電路是指什么意思

    語音集成電路(Voice Integrated Circuit,簡稱VIC)是一種專門用于處理語音信號的集成電路。它通常包括了語音識別、語音合成、
    的頭像 發(fā)表于 09-30 15:44 ?413次閱讀

    語音集成電路有哪些特點

    各種應用中都非常有用,包括智能手機、智能音箱、汽車導航系統(tǒng)、醫(yī)療設備和安全系統(tǒng)等。 以下是關于語音集成電路特點的分析: 集成度高 :語音集成電路將多個功能集成在一個芯片上,這樣可以減少外部組件的數(shù)量,降低系統(tǒng)成本和復雜性。 功耗
    的頭像 發(fā)表于 09-30 15:43 ?325次閱讀

    離線語音控制技術特點

    離線語音控制通過結合高性能的音頻前端處理算法和本地AI模型實現(xiàn)了高效的語音識別和控制能力,不依賴于互聯(lián)網(wǎng)連接,同時具備靈活的應用擴展性。這種解決方案為各種智能設備提供了穩(wěn)定、高效和多語
    的頭像 發(fā)表于 06-26 18:12 ?546次閱讀
    離線<b class='flag-5'>語音</b><b class='flag-5'>控制</b>技術特點

    語音控制模塊_雷龍發(fā)展

      1,串口   uart串口控制模式,即異步傳送收發(fā)器,通過其完成語音控制。 []()   圖中,GND表示單片機系統(tǒng)電源的參考地,TXD是串行發(fā)送引腳,RXD是串行接收引腳。發(fā)送uart將來
    發(fā)表于 06-14 17:18

    NRK330x藍牙音箱語音識別芯片方案設計

    隨著智能家居的普及和消費者對音樂體驗需求的提高,藍牙音箱市場將繼續(xù)保持強勁的增長勢頭。而NRK330X系列語音識別芯片憑借其卓越的性能和廣泛的應用領域,有望在市場中占據(jù)更大的份額。 藍牙音箱
    的頭像 發(fā)表于 05-14 11:33 ?605次閱讀

    天龍智能音箱支持蘋果Siri調用功能

    值得一提的是,Denon Home 智能音箱還內置亞馬遜 Alexa 語音助手服務,但用戶不能同時啟用 Siri 和 Alexa,需選擇其中之一進行設置。
    的頭像 發(fā)表于 05-14 10:06 ?798次閱讀

    MCU配對簡化了語音控制接口設計

    意法半導體將其STM32微控制器(MCU)硬件和軟件與Sensory的語音控制技術相結合,以簡化可穿戴設備、物聯(lián)網(wǎng)(IoT)和智能家居應用中基于語音的用戶界面的開發(fā)。 雖然Sensor
    的頭像 發(fā)表于 05-06 16:21 ?2139次閱讀

    拿來就能用 | ESP AI音箱方案介紹

    本案例使用ESP-BOX和OpenAIAPI開發(fā)一款語音控制的聊天機器人(chatbot)。ESP-BOXAI音箱方案介紹本案例將介紹如何使用ESP-BOX和OpenAIAPI開發(fā)一款語音
    的頭像 發(fā)表于 03-21 08:03 ?696次閱讀
    拿來就能用 | ESP AI<b class='flag-5'>音箱</b>方案介紹